The young scientists in first and second grade became experts in the
field of light. Through a series of student developed investigations, students
discovered the properties of light, how light interacts with various materials
refraction, and various ways to manipulate light. They recently assumed the role of optical
engineers to design a lighting system that could illuminate the hieroglyphs
found on the inside of an Egyptian tomb using indirect light.
